Researchers in Thailand have identified a new coronavirus strain discovered in bats, raising concerns among scientists over its potential to infect humans. Experts are closely studying the virus to understand its transmission risks and possible public health implications. While there is no immediate sign of an outbreak, the discovery has renewed discussions around pandemic preparedness and wildlife-linked diseases.
